Nova has to start over at a new school with only a couple months left in her senior year. Grieving the loss of her father, without most of her belongings, she leaves the life she knows and moves in with her new foster mom on the lake. Greyson's plan is to graduate high school and go to college. Truth be told, he doesn't care about any of it, but he made a promise he intends to keep. When he sees Nova, he knows this is the perfect time to keep another promise. One he made to himself. From their very first interaction, they hate each other. Nova quickly finds out there is more to Greyson, and more to her old life than she could've ever imagined. Little does Greyson know, Nova has secrets of her own. There's always more under the surface.
